Implementation of the JOBS Program in Ohio: A Process Study. First Annual Report.
Hollenbeck, Kevin; And Others
This document is the first annual report of findings for the process analysis component of an evaluation of the Job Opportunities and Basic Skills Program (JOBS) in Ohio. Chapter I reviews the legislative history of Aid to Families with Dependent Children (AFDC) and related programs and describes work programs and work program evaluations in Ohio. Chapter II documents site visits to 15 demonstration counties in the first quarter of 1989. Three sections describe each county program, summarize key program characteristics across all demonstration counties, and discuss generalizability to the rest of Ohio. Chapter III analyzes work program data for AFDC clients in all counties in which JOBS is operational. It describes the data source and procedures followed in constructing the analysis files. Statistical analyses follow. Work program caseload size and client characteristics are discussed, an analysis of the various program components is presented, and the amount of time that clients spend in various statuses is analyzed. Chapter IV synthesizes the evidence from the case studies concerning four special topics: county departments of human services staffing and organization, client participation, interagency linkages, and the community work experience program activity. Chapter V gives policy and operational suggestions for Ohio Department of Human Services and county administrators. Appendixes include detailed tabular presentations of data to supplement Chapter III analyses and a list of 20 references. (YLB)
